I received a 1099R from my mom's Life Insurance from her work after she passed. The Turbo Tax is counting it as income and this was from her employer's Life Insurance as a death benefit. Why would it count as taxable income even though box 2a said 0.00 for taxable income? How do I enter this so the TurboTax won't tax the amount?

also check box 7 on the 1099 it should ne code 4 if truly life insurance and the ira/simple etc box should be blank.
